1914

The Soul Mate

Directed by Francis J. Grandon

Sally Brent, a pretty laundry girl, believes in palmistry and is told by a charlatan that the man who affects purple as his colors is her affinity and soul mate. She is loved by Dan Maguire, driver of the laundry wagon, but he is very fond of red, which causes Sally much grief as she thinks a lot of Dan. One day she does up a bundle of shirts in which the color purple predominates. She writes a message on one of the cuffs, calling the owner her "soul mate."
